Anise is a medicinal plant used since ancient times in alternative medicine to treat many illnesses, including coughs. Anise contains many health-promoting compounds, including: anethole: an anti-inflammatory and antioxidant compound methanol: a compound that acts as an expectorant and expectorant. Phenols: These are antibacterial and antifungal compounds. Benefits of Anise for Cough: Anise can help treat cough in several ways, including reducing inflammation: Anethole found in anise helps reduce inflammation in the respiratory system, which helps to relieve cough. Dissolving phlegm: The methanol present in anise helps dissolve phlegm accumulated in the respiratory system, making it easier to exit the body. Kill Bacteria and Fungi: The phenols present in anise help kill bacteria and fungi that can cause respiratory infections and increase coughing. How to use anise for cough Anise can be used for cough in several ways, including: Tea: Anise tea can be prepared by. boil a teaspoon of anise seeds in a cup of water for 10 minutes. Hot Drink: A hot drink can be prepared with anise by boiling one teaspoon of anise seeds in a cup of water and adding one teaspoon of honey. Essential oils: Anise essential oils can be used by applying them to the chest or inhaling their vapors. Precautions for using anise: Despite the benefits of anise on coughs, it should be used with caution in certain cases, such as: Pregnant or breastfeeding women. : You should consult a doctor before using anise during pregnancy or breastfeeding. Diabetics: Anise can lower blood sugar levels, so diabetics should monitor their sugar levels closely when using anise. Liver or kidney patients should consult a doctor before using anise. Here is a recipe for treating coughs with anise. A recipe to cure cough with anise: Ingredients: A teaspoon of anise seeds, a cup of water, a teaspoon of honey Method of preparation: Boil the anise seeds in water for 10 minutes. Filter the tea. Add honey to tea and drink it hot. Anise is considered one of the effective natural cough remedies because it contains many compounds that help relieve the severity of cough and prevent the proliferation of bacteria that causes it. However, you should consult a doctor before using anise for cough if you have a chronic health condition or are allergic to it.
